How Can Digitizing Healthcare Transform Patient Care?

Digital technology has become an essential aspect of healthcare and is ready to transform medical practice. Digital technology has substantially enhanced operational efficiency. The transition has improved both the entire experience of healthcare workers and patients. The primary goal of digital transformation is to replace the traditional, outdated solutions and procedures with current ones by utilizing cutting-edge technology. Statista states that global digital transformation spending has already exceeded $1.3 trillion. Implementing digital transformation in healthcare can also provide healthcare institutions the flexibility required to streamline operational processes while lowering expenses.

The Importance of Digital Transformation in Healthcare

The Covid-19 pandemic has expedited the deployment of digital health technologies across the healthcare industry. Healthcare leaders’ current objective is to digitize the healthcare sector to construct robust and future-proof healthcare systems. The healthcare industry is experiencing massive improvement due to digital transformation. Adopting modern technology solutions can significantly improve employee experience, better patient outcomes, and enable better and faster diagnostics. These technologies dramatically change how patients engage with health professionals, how their data is shared across providers, and how treatment options are chosen. Electronic health records, online consultations, telemedicine, SaMD (Software as a Medical Device), and AI-powered medical equipment are all technological advances in the healthcare sector.

Enhance Diagnosis

Innovation can allow doctors to expedite and enhance their diagnostic ability. Powerful computing capabilities will assist in the screening, classifying, and organizing of the vast volumes of information already being captured in electronic health records. It allows a patient’s most serious health concern to be identified earlier. These innovations may also enable doctors, hospitals, and health systems to accurately measure diagnostic errors, possibly lowering the likelihood of these errors occurring in the future. During mammography screening, computer-aided identification has also been demonstrated to help radiologists examine pictures more rapidly and easily for patterns linked with an underlying condition, such as breast cancer. 

Improved Coordination

Patients and healthcare providers can stay on the same page due to digitization. Patients no longer need to keep a vast medical records file that they must bring to every doctor session. Patient history, especially in medical emergencies, is at the hands of attendants who may or may not be familiar with the patient’s characteristics. Digitization has leveled this platform, keeping patients and doctors updated on every circumstance. Patients with clinicians can develop and maintain digital records of their medical history, ideally on the internet for access. It takes a little more effort, as with all traditional records management. Still, it benefits off somewhere in the long term, providing a historical history of medical appointments, tests, and drugs. It is beneficial when your medical situation is given to an inexperienced doctor, often in emergencies.

Telemedicine/Telehealth

There are still many rural areas worldwide with a shortage of healthcare practitioners. Video conferencing is a significant advantage of digital technology. Telehealth is also cost-effective, but it may also assist in determining who requires emergency attention. Psychiatrists now frequently provide telehealth counseling to patients who cannot visit their practice physically. Telecommunication is also utilized for training and educating healthcare providers in remote places. Telehealth can play a significant role by linking patients directly to physicians in distant health facilities, providing a crucial link to the healthcare system without extra stress. Utilizing mobile technology to centralize expertise also helps patients to prevent unnecessary visits and saves money. Simple options, such as employing existing SMS or mobile internet technologies, can be highly successful in adopting digital solutions.

Cybersecurity

Medical gadgets are increasingly linked to the web, hospital networks, and other medical devices. Potential cybersecurity dangers grow in line with increased connection and involvement. That is because medical equipment, like other computer systems, can be exposed to hacks and violations. Cybersecurity in healthcare entails safeguarding electronic data and resources against unauthorized access, use, and exposure. The primary goals of cybersecurity are to ensure confidentiality, security, and access to information. Because the healthcare environment is so complicated, eliminating risks to the security and privacy of health and clinical information becomes extremely difficult. Collaboration between providers, hospitals, and facilities is critical for successful risk management and mitigation solutions.

Health Applications 

The growth of hundreds of health applications is another result of the healthcare industry’s continuous digital transformation. Tracking patients’ health and medical difficulties, including rapid access to their medical data, helped them receive their verification and test results as soon as possible. These healthcare apps also let experts examine test results, medication prescriptions, and other relevant information. Applications for the healthcare sector have been created in numerous categories:

  • Apps are an advancement to a medical device, such as calculating blood pressure readings or remotely demonstrating medical device values.
  • Apps can help patients determine drug doses or detect drug interactions and potential side effects.
  • Apps help patients cope with everyday routines, such as reminding them to take their prescription medicine periodically.
  • Apps help patients record their values and supervise their blood pressure, pain, or other everyday activities.
